About Gregory Rosenblatt

Gregory Rosenblatt is a scholar working on Otorhinolaryngology,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Urology, having authored 25 papers that have together received 311 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Renal cell carcinoma treatment (4 papers), Sarcoma Diagnosis and Treatment (4 papers) and Head and Neck Cancer Studies (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Otorhinolaryngology (105 citations), Geriatrics and Gerontology (18 citations) and Health Informatics (5 citations). Gregory Rosenblatt has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Canada and Ireland. Frequent co-authors include Richard V. Smith, Michael B. Prystowsky, Nicolas F. Schlecht, Thomas J. Ow, Bradley A. Schiff, John M. Barry, Christopher J. Walsh, Vikas Mehta, David Liao and Keivan Shifteh.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Clinical Oncology, The Journal of Urology and Urology.
